|
#1
|
|||
|
|||
Com port
Всем привет!
Необходимо написать программу, которая откроет порт DTR, т.е. подаст на него питание. Спасибо! |
#2
|
|||
|
|||
поиск рулит.
некоторое время назад здесь поднималась тема работы с COM-портами. И гугл тоже никто не отменял. Не ленитесь сначала поискать, и только потом спрашивать. |
#3
|
|||
|
|||
Цитата:
Мне необходимо открыть выход DTR |
#4
|
|||
|
|||
Цитата:
Первая же ссылка при поиске по форуму: http://www.delphisources.ru/forum/sh...m-%EF%EE%F0%F2 Ну дальше читай и ищи сам. |
#5
|
|||
|
|||
Юзал тему, результата не дало.
Мерю вольтметром SG(как правило минус) и DTR, как правило должно быть плюсом при открытии порта. В итоге: Вольтметр показывает постоянно, что напряжение SG и DTR примерно 10 вольт, причем SG - плюс, DTR - минус. Почему так? Кто нибудь скиньте пожалуйста правильный код, просто нужно открывать и закрывать один из выходов ком порта, чтоб на нем появлялось напряжение или закрывать, чтоб оно исчезало. |
#6
|
|||
|
|||
никто помочь не может? срочно нужно
|
#7
|
||||
|
||||
Нагуглил меньше чем за минуту. Даже на русском языке.
Некоторые программисты настолько ленивы, что сразу пишут рабочий код. Если вас наказали ни за что - радуйтесь: вы ни в чем не виноваты. Последний раз редактировалось Aristarh Dark, 14.12.2011 в 19:33. |
#8
|
|||
|
|||
Спасибо
вот код: Код:
BOOL EscapeCommFunction( HANDLE hFile, DWORD dwFunc ); по статье, dwFunc заменяю на CLRDTR, но что делать с hFile, я не понял объясните пожалуйста |
#9
|
||||
|
||||
если нужно есть пример работы с com-портом, где-то на кладовке когда-то скачал - там зажигаются 4 лампочки. Работоспособность не проверял
|
#10
|
|||
|
|||
как я понял, эта вот этот исходник
но вот выдает ошибку Цитата:
гугл переводчик перевел Цитата:
|
#11
|
||||
|
||||
Нет, у меня без длл, используется только стандартный модуль Sockets,
там того исходника уже нет(на кладовке), могу на мыло скинуть если хочешь. У меня порт открывается. |
#13
|
||||
|
||||
Проблема в том, что там уже есть исходники, и они на С, но если хочь на паскале - нужно переработать (очень долго...)
|
#14
|
|||
|
|||
Цитата:
Можете скинуть ссылку на C исходники, раньше изучал немного, может и удастся что-нибудь сделать хотя бы найти работающий исходник открытия/закрытия ком порта, азбуку морзе я допилю сам. Последний раз редактировалось pavelok, 15.12.2011 в 17:17. |
#15
|
||||
|
||||
вот еще 1 пример, спец. для DRT есть 2 кнопки, если уж не работает, тогда не знаю...
|